Senior Full-Stack JavaScript Developer – Johannesburg – Remote – Up to R750 Per Hour

Are you a seasoned Senior Full-Stack JavaScript Developer looking for an exciting opportunity to join a dynamic international company? Do you have a passion for creating cutting-edge web applications that deliver exceptional user experiences? If so, we want to hear from you!

Join a global leader in an international sector, with a strong commitment to innovation and technology. Our team is composed of talented professionals from around the world, working together to drive excellence and redefine industry standards. We value diversity, creativity, and collaboration, and we’re seeking a Senior Full-Stack JavaScript Developer to join our ranks.

Role and Responsibilities: As a Senior Full-Stack JavaScript Developer, you will play a pivotal role in designing, developing, and maintaining high-quality web applications. Your responsibilities will include:

  • Collaborating with cross-functional teams to understand project requirements and deliver solutions that align with business objectives.
  • Architecting and implementing robust, scalable, and maintainable full-stack solutions using JavaScript, Node.js, React, and other modern technologies.
  • Writing clean, well-documented code and conducting thorough code reviews to ensure code quality and adherence to best practices.
  • Optimizing applications for maximum speed and scalability.
  • Troubleshooting and resolving complex technical issues, ensuring seamless performance of web applications.
  • Staying up-to-date with industry trends and emerging technologies to continuously enhance development processes and tools.


  • Bachelor’s degree in Computer Science, Engineering, or a related field (or equivalent experience).
  • Proven track record as a Full-Stack JavaScript Developer with [8+] years of professional experience.
  • Strong proficiency in JavaScript, Node.js, React, and other relevant frameworks/libraries.
  • Experience with database systems (SQL and/or NoSQL).
  • Solid understanding of RESTful APIs and web services.
  • Familiarity with version control systems (e.g., Git).
  • Excellent problem-solving skills and a proactive attitude towards challenges.
  • Effective communication skills, both written and verbal.
  • Ability to work independently and collaboratively in a remote team environment.

What We Offer:

  • An opportunity to work with a global company at the forefront of innovation.
  • A collaborative and inclusive work culture that values your ideas and contributions.
  • Competitive compensation package commensurate with experience.
  • Flexible remote work arrangement, allowing you to work from Johannesburg or anywhere else that suits you.

Reference Number for this position is DB57463which is a Contract position based in Johannesburg (remote) offering a cost to company salary negotiable between R550.p.h to R750p.h negotiable on experience and ability. Contact Dewald on  or call him on 011 463 3633 to discuss this and other opportunities.

Are you ready for a change of scenery? The e-Merge IT recruitment is a specialist niche recruitment agency. We offer our candidates options so that we can successfully place the right developers with the right companies in the right roles. Check out the e-Merge website for more great positions.

Do you have a friend who is a developer or technology specialist? We pay cash for successful referrals!

    To apply for this position, contact Dewald Boonzaier at or complete the form below:

    Attach your CV:

    More Jobs Like This

    Submit Your Application

    We are here To Assist You